>>> Hi Nazeer,
>>>
>>> You can install exim and hylafax in debian from apt.
>>> But it is necessary to keep exim stopped -- and configured on
>>> another port (e.g. 20025) via /etc/exim4/exim4.conf.template
>>> Then it will not interfere the kolab environment, and
>>> mails will be accepted on kolab-postfix on port 25.

>>>> What would be the procedure of installing Hylafax on a Kolab server
> using
>>>> Ubuntu 8.04 or 8.10? With Apt-get install hylafax, it keeps installing
>>> exim
>>>> which causes problems and when i try to remove exim on its own, it wants
>>> to
>>>> remove hylafax as well.
